Default Summit Stars with tires! Skinnies and big'ins

PRICE DROP

Here I have a set of 4 Summit Star wheels,

-2 15x3.5" (F) and 2 15x8 (R, 5.5" BS)

-2 Kumho tires (front) and 2 Cooper Cobra tires (rear), mounted and balanced. I'd say all 4 tires are 75% tread life. Willing to take closer pics for detail.

-2 M/T center caps for the rear and 2 Summit center caps.

No cracks, bends, etc. Haven't noticed any leaks at all. Ride smooth. As you can see in the pics below, they look GREAT! The rear rims have marring around all the lug nut holes, can probably polished out with a little work. The front rims are nearly flawless.

I just bought some staggered Z06 wheels with new drag radials, so I don't really need these anymore. I'd rather use the money for a new hood, bumper, and fender.

$500 plus shipping
